What if your darkest moments could become the foundation for a brighter, more creative life? Barry Mangione knows this journey all too well. In this episode of 'The One You Feed', Barry, a life coach, physical therapist, author, and musician, opens up about his battle with alcoholism and depression. He shares how he navigated through these struggles to emerge with a life brimming with creativity and new possibilities. Barry emphasizes the importance of taking responsibility for our choices and actions.
He believes that self-awareness and self-help are crucial in crafting a fulfilling life. Throughout the conversation, Barry discusses some of the profound questions he asks himself and his clients, such as 'How do I feel about myself now?' and 'How will I feel if I don't take this step?' He also delves into the power of perspective and gratitude, revealing how these practices have helped him gain a deeper understanding of his life and his place in the world.
This episode is a testament to Barry's resilience and wisdom, offering valuable insights for anyone looking to transform their own challenges into opportunities for growth.
